Understanding Halal Certification in Cosmetics

Halal certification for cosmetics goes beyond simply avoiding alcohol or pork-derived ingredients. It encompasses the entire supply chain, from raw material sourcing to production, packaging, and logistics. A reputable Halal certified cosmetics OEM manufacturer in China must adhere to guidelines set by recognized Islamic bodies. This ensures that no animal-derived ingredients from non-Halal slaughtered animals, no blood, no alcohol (as a solvent or intoxicant), and no harmful or toxic substances are used. The manufacturing facility itself must be free from contamination and dedicated to Halal production lines when required.

Essential Certification Bodies and Standards

When evaluating a Halal certified cosmetics OEM manufacturer in China, it is crucial to verify which certifying body they work with. The most recognized certifications include:

Certification Body Region of Recognition Key Requirements
JAKIM (Malaysia) Global, especially Southeast Asia Strict segregation of Halal and non-Halal lines; no najis (impure) materials
MUI (Indonesia) Indonesia (largest Muslim population) Mandatory for products sold in Indonesia; rigorous audit of ingredients
GAC (Saudi Arabia) Middle East & GCC countries Compliance with Saudi standards; no animal testing permitted
IFANCC (International) Europe & Americas Recognized by many Halal authorities; focuses on ethical sourcing

Always request a copy of the manufacturer’s current certificate and verify its validity directly with the issuing body to ensure authenticity.

Quality Control and Production Processes

A professional Halal certified cosmetics OEM manufacturer in China implements stringent quality control measures. These typically include:

  • Raw Material Verification: Every ingredient is tested for Halal compliance, purity, and safety before entering the production area.
  • Dedicated Production Lines: To prevent cross-contamination, many top OEMs maintain separate production lines exclusively for Halal products.
  • Good Manufacturing Practice (GMP): Compliance with GMP standards ensures consistent quality, hygiene, and traceability throughout the manufacturing process.
  • Third-Party Lab Testing: Finished products are often sent to independent laboratories for microbiological, stability, and Halal verification tests.
  • Halal Audit Trails: Complete documentation from sourcing to shipment allows for full traceability, a requirement for most certifying bodies.

Popular Halal Cosmetics Product Categories

Chinese OEMs are highly versatile and can produce a wide range of Halal-certified cosmetics. Common categories include:

  • Skincare: Moisturizers, serums, sunscreens, and anti-aging creams free from alcohol and animal-derived collagen.
  • Hair Care: Shampoos, conditioners, and hair oils that avoid non-Halal animal proteins and harsh chemicals.
  • Makeup: Foundations, lipsticks, eyeliners, and powders using Halal-certified pigments and waxes (e.g., beeswax from Halal-sourced bees).
  • Personal Care: Deodorants, soaps, and body lotions that are gentle and permissible for daily use.
  • Fragrances: Alcohol-free perfumes and attars using natural oils and synthetic alternatives.

How to Select the Right OEM Partner

Choosing the right Halal certified cosmetics OEM manufacturer in China requires careful evaluation. Start by requesting samples of their existing Halal products to assess texture, scent, and performance. Ask for a detailed breakdown of their certification process and supply chain transparency. Check their communication responsiveness and willingness to customize formulations. It is also advisable to visit the factory in person or via a third-party inspection service to verify production conditions. Finally, review their export experience, especially if you are targeting specific regions like the Middle East or Southeast Asia, where Halal regulations may differ.
